    In chemistry, an alkali ( ˈælkəlaɪ ⓘ; from the Arabic word al-qāly, القالِي) is a basic salt of an alkali metal or an alkaline earth metal An alkali can also be defined as a base that dissolves in water

    Alkali, any of the soluble hydroxides of the alkali metals—i e , lithium, sodium, potassium, rubidium, and cesium Alkalies are strong bases that turn litmus paper from red to blue; they react with acids to yield neutral salts; and they are caustic and in concentrated form are corrosive to organic

    Alkali metals are the six different chemical elements found in the first column of the periodic table: lithium (Li), sodium (Na), potassium (K), rubidium (Rb), cesium (Cs) and francium (Fr)

    Alkali metals are the group 1 metals of the periodic table whereas alkaline earth metals are in the group 2 The main difference between alkali and alkaline is that alkali metals have one valence electron whereas alkaline earth metals have two valence electrons

    In chemistry, an alkali is an aqueous (from water) solution with a pH value of more than seven The word 'alkali' comes from the Arabic 'qali' meaning 'from the ashes' since ashes mixed with water used as cleaning products (such as soaps) are made of alkali materials
